I have a notification (Thanks/Like) that is stuck on. No matter what I do it will not turn off. When I click on it it does redirect me to my profile.
I have checked the settings and it is not on permanently. When I check " Do not receive notifications" it does go away but when I enable it it appears again.
I have rebuild the cache. I have re installed the mod.

Is there something else I can try?
